lived at Rancho Valencia for 20 plus years. It was a great place to live until the current owners and management took over 3 years ago.
Then the maintenance staff was replaced by nice, but incompetent people.

I was mugged in my garage and got an ambulance ride to Garden Grove Hospital. I reported this to the office the same day.
Later I was told from neighbors that had asked the office people about me, that they were lied to, that nothing had happened.

I had a low water pressure problem that I complained about 3 times a week for 4 months.
Frustrated, I told Management that I had contacted my own plumbing company to resolve the problem and would be deducting the costs from my rent. Management insulted me by replying that this that was against the law(not true). I replied that I had checked the laws and had had enough being lied to. I wanted my plumbing FIXED!!!
Finally the plumbing was fixed, but I had holes in my kitchen walls for three months after the water pressure was restored. A total of 7 months for repairs to be made.

It took 4 visits to the office and phone message that I was going to call the Fire-Department to get my garage door opener repaired. There were loose wires hanging from the ceiling and my garage door still did not work.

The trash cans started to overflow on a regular basis. Repeated complaints to the office and the waste management company was an exersize in buck-passing.

I was told that my 20 year old carpet would be replaced if I signed a lease agreement. I did sign a lease agreement, but the carpet was never replaced......another lie.

My wife accidentally hit part of the garage facing, because she had to swerve around a Dodge van that was parking halfway out of his garage for 2 months, and caused minor damage to the stucco. I have pictures.
The management used an unlicencend contractor to do the repairs and tried to bill me $600 for minor stucco repair.

Finally I was forced to threaten to report the management to the State Wide Fraud Inforcement Team (SWIFT)for trying to illegaly collect money from me for repairs made by an unlicenced contractor.

When I moved out, 5 other renters in my buiding were also moving out. There were only 10 units in my building...........

Even though I gave notice that I was moving, the management billed me for an extra months rent.
They immediately hired a collection agency to harrass me and my relatives(also against the law).
I payed the bill after they threatend to ruin my credit..........
